What companies run services between Pisa, Italy and Castello di Fonterutoli Wine Resort, Castellina in Chianti, Italy?

You can take a train from Pisa Centrale to Castello di Fonterutoli Wine Resort, Castellina in Chianti via Empoli, Siena, SIENA - Ferrovia, and Fonterutoli in around 3h 26m. Alternatively, BlaBlaCar Bus operates a bus from Pisa Airport to Siena once daily. Tickets cost €12–23 and the journey takes 2h 10m.
